#include "ve3900a.h" TOOLBAR "Topbar" 0 0 0 2 BUTTON DLG_PREVIEW 2 2 BEGIN PROMPT 1 1 "~Anteprima" MESSAGE EXIT,65 PICTURE TOOL_PREVIEW END BUTTON DLG_PDF 2 2 BEGIN PROMPT 2 1 "~Pdf" MESSAGE EXIT,80 PICTURE TOOL_PDF END #include ENDPAGE PAGE "Stampa fatturato" 0 2 0 0 GROUPBOX DLG_NULL 78 9 BEGIN PROMPT 1 1 "@bDocumenti da considerare" END NUMBER F_ANNO 4 BEGIN PROMPT 2 2 "Anno " USE ESC INPUT CODTAB F_ANNO DISPLAY "Codice" CODTAB DISPLAY "Data inizio esercizio" D0 DISPLAY "Data fine esercizio" D1 OUTPUT F_ANNO CODTAB OUTPUT F_DADATA D0 OUTPUT F_ADATA D1 FLAGS "Z" FIELD #ANNO CHECKTYPE REQUIRED END STRING F_CODNUM 4 BEGIN PROMPT 2 3 "Numer. " USE %NUM INPUT CODTAB F_CODNUM DISPLAY "Codice" CODTAB DISPLAY "Descrizione@50" S0 OUTPUT F_CODNUM CODTAB OUTPUT F_DESNUM S0 FLAGS "UPA" FIELD #CODNUM CHECKTYPE REQUIRED END STRING F_DESNUM 50 BEGIN PROMPT 20 3 "" USE %NUM KEY 2 INPUT S0 F_DESNUM DISPLAY "Descrizione@50" S0 DISPLAY "Codice" CODTAB COPY OUTPUT F_CODNUM CHECKTYPE NORMAL END STRING F_TIPO 4 BEGIN PROMPT 2 4 "Tipo " USE %TIP INPUT CODTAB F_TIPO DISPLAY "Codice" CODTAB DISPLAY "Descrizione@50" S0 OUTPUT F_TIPO CODTAB OUTPUT F_DESTIPO S0 FLAGS "UPA" FIELD #TIPODOC CHECKTYPE NORMAL END STRING F_DESTIPO 50 BEGIN PROMPT 20 4 "" USE %TIP KEY 2 INPUT S0 F_DESTIPO DISPLAY "Descrizione@50" S0 DISPLAY "Codice" CODTAB COPY OUTPUT F_TIPO CHECKTYPE NORMAL END STRING F_DASTATO 1 BEGIN PROMPT 2 5 "Da stato " USE %STD INPUT CODTAB F_DASTATO DISPLAY "Codice" CODTAB DISPLAY "Descrizione@50" S0 OUTPUT F_DASTATO CODTAB OUTPUT F_DADESTATO S0 FLAGS "U" FIELD #DASTATO CHECKTYPE NORMAL END STRING F_DADESTATO 50 BEGIN PROMPT 20 5 "" USE %STD KEY 2 INPUT S0 F_DADESTATO DISPLAY "Descrizione@50" S0 DISPLAY "Codice" CODTAB COPY OUTPUT F_DASTATO CHECKTYPE NORMAL END STRING F_ASTATO 1 BEGIN PROMPT 2 6 "A stato " USE %STD INPUT CODTAB F_ASTATO DISPLAY "Codice" CODTAB DISPLAY "Descrizione@50" S0 OUTPUT F_ASTATO CODTAB OUTPUT F_ADESTATO S0 FLAGS "U" FIELD #ASTATO CHECKTYPE NORMAL END STRING F_ADESTATO 50 BEGIN PROMPT 20 6 "" USE %STD KEY 2 INPUT S0 F_ADESTATO DISPLAY "Descrizione@50" S0 DISPLAY "Codice" CODTAB COPY OUTPUT F_ASTATO CHECKTYPE NORMAL END DATE F_DADATA BEGIN PROMPT 2 7 "Da data " FIELD #DADATA CHECKTYPE REQUIRED END DATE F_ADATA BEGIN PROMPT 2 8 "A data " FIELD #ADATA CHECKTYPE REQUIRED END GROUPBOX DLG_NULL 78 4 BEGIN PROMPT 1 10 "@bFiltri secondari" END NUMBER F_DACLIFO 6 BEGIN PROMPT 2 11 "Da Cliente " USE LF_CLIFO INPUT TIPOCF "C" INPUT CODCF F_DACLIFO DISPLAY "Codice" CODCF DISPLAY "Ragione Sociale@50" RAGSOC OUTPUT F_DACLIFO CODCF OUTPUT F_DARAGSOC RAGSOC FLAGS "R" FIELD #DACLIFO CHECKTYPE NORMAL END STRING F_DARAGSOC 50 BEGIN PROMPT 25 11 "" USE LF_CLIFO KEY 2 INPUT TIPOCF "C" INPUT RAGSOC F_DARAGSOC DISPLAY "Ragione Sociale@50" RAGSOC DISPLAY "Codice" CODCF COPY OUTPUT F_DACLIFO CHECKTYPE NORMAL END NUMBER F_ACLIFO 6 BEGIN PROMPT 2 12 "A Cliente " USE LF_CLIFO INPUT TIPOCF "C" INPUT CODCF F_ACLIFO DISPLAY "Codice" CODCF DISPLAY "Ragione Sociale@50" RAGSOC OUTPUT F_ACLIFO CODCF OUTPUT F_ARAGSOC RAGSOC FLAGS "R" FIELD #ACLIFO CHECKTYPE NORMAL END STRING F_ARAGSOC 50 BEGIN PROMPT 25 12 "" USE LF_CLIFO KEY 2 INPUT TIPOCF "C" INPUT RAGSOC F_ARAGSOC DISPLAY "Ragione Sociale@50" RAGSOC DISPLAY "Codice" CODCF COPY OUTPUT F_ACLIFO CHECKTYPE NORMAL END ENDPAGE ENDMASK